Unveiling the Potent Synergy: The Power of Beetroot and Amla
Both beetroot and amla (Indian gooseberry) are celebrated individually for their impressive nutritional profiles, but when combined, their benefits are amplified. Amla is exceptionally rich in Vitamin C, boasting up to 20 times more than oranges, which plays a crucial role in strengthening the immune system and supporting collagen production for healthy skin. Beetroot, on the other hand, is a powerhouse of dietary nitrates, iron, and betalains—powerful antioxidants that aid in detoxification and reduce inflammation. When mixed, the vitamin C from amla significantly enhances the body's absorption of iron from beetroot, making it an excellent remedy for anemia and fatigue. This potent combination provides a holistic boost to the body's systems, from improving digestive health to enhancing athletic performance.
The Health Benefits of the Beetroot-Amla Concoction
Mixing beetroot and amla offers a wide array of health benefits:
- Boosted Immunity: Amla's high Vitamin C and antioxidant content, combined with the immune-supporting nutrients in beetroot, significantly strengthens the body's defense mechanisms against infections.
- Improved Digestion and Detoxification: Both ingredients aid digestion and support liver function. Amla acts as a mild laxative, while beetroot's fiber and betalains help cleanse the liver and flush out toxins, promoting gut health and reducing bloating.
- Enhanced Skin Radiance: The blood-purifying properties of beetroot, combined with amla's ability to boost collagen production, contribute to clearer, more radiant, and youthful-looking skin.
- Cardiovascular Support: The natural nitrates in beetroot help relax and widen blood vessels, which improves blood flow and lowers blood pressure. Amla's antioxidants work to lower cholesterol, collectively supporting overall heart health.
- Increased Energy and Stamina: The improved blood circulation from beetroot's nitrates, coupled with amla's iron and Vitamin C, enhances oxygen delivery to muscles. This makes the juice a fantastic energy booster, particularly for those looking to improve athletic performance.
- Support for Weight Management: This low-calorie, nutrient-dense drink is high in fiber, which promotes satiety and boosts metabolism. The combination helps manage weight by curbing overeating and aiding in fat burning.

Potential Side Effects and Precautions
While mixing beetroot and amla is generally safe and highly beneficial, it's important to be aware of potential side effects, particularly with excessive consumption.
Possible Issues:
- Beeturia: The most common side effect is the temporary change in urine or stool color to a pinkish-red hue due to the betalain pigments in beetroot. This is harmless but can be startling.
- Digestive Discomfort: The high fiber content in both ingredients, especially when juiced, can lead to digestive issues like bloating, gas, or loose motions if consumed in excess.
- Blood Pressure Fluctuations: While beneficial for lowering blood pressure, individuals with existing hypotension should monitor their intake, as excessive beetroot consumption could further lower blood pressure.
- Kidney Stones: Beetroot is high in oxalates. Those with a history of kidney stones should consume beetroot in moderation or consult a doctor before incorporating it into their daily routine.
- Medication Interference: High nitrate and vitamin C content might interfere with certain medications, such as blood pressure drugs or blood thinners. It is always wise to consult a healthcare provider if you are on medication.
A Simple and Delicious Beetroot Amla Juice Recipe
Creating a healthy and delicious beetroot amla juice at home is simple and takes just a few minutes.
Ingredients:
- 1 medium beetroot, peeled and chopped
- 1-2 fresh amla (Indian gooseberry), seeds removed and chopped
- 1-inch piece of fresh ginger, peeled
- 1/2 cup of water
- 1/2 tsp roasted cumin powder (jeera)
- Pinch of black salt (kala namak)
- Optional: 1 tsp honey for sweetness
Instructions:
- Prepare the ingredients: Wash and chop the beetroot, amla, and ginger into smaller pieces.
- Blend: Place the chopped beetroot, amla, and ginger into a blender with 1/2 cup of water. Blend until smooth.
- Strain: Pour the mixture through a fine-mesh strainer or cheesecloth to separate the juice from the pulp, if a smoother consistency is desired.
- Season: Add the roasted cumin powder, black salt, and honey (if using) to the strained juice. Stir well.
- Serve: Pour into a glass and serve immediately. For a refreshing twist, serve over ice cubes.
